➜ ~ dmesg | grep microcode
[ 0.000000] microcode: microcode updated early to revision 0x5e, date =
2017-04-06
[ 2.621961] microcode: sig=0x906e9, pf=0x20, revision=0x5e
[ 2.622083] microcode: Microcode Update Driver: v2.2.
My system definitely does not have 0x5e by default, the previous microcode
version was 0x48:
[ 2.561730] microcode: sig=0x906e9, pf=0x20, revision=0x48
[ 2.561811] microcode: Microcode Update Driver: v2.2.
The microcode update also resulted in absence of a 'Firmware Bug' message due
to TSC_DEADLINE APIC mode usage:
